Teens showcase talent in song and dance competition


IT is August 5th and the battle is underway. Screams and war cries fill the length of the venue. It is not between Manchester City and Chelsea. Rather it is the unmistakable war whoops from the Berjaya Teenstar Challenge (BTSC) 2018 talent competition.

The roadshow that began in January this year culminated in an exciting finale at the Damansara Performing Arts Centre, Petaling Jaya. Zone auditions in five states – Kuala Lumpur, Putrajaya, Selangor, Melaka and Negri Sembilan – drew 10,000 secondary school students from 150 schools.
